Awards

The UK Earth Observation Conference 2026 Awards celebrate excellence, impact, and contribution across the UK Earth Observation (EO) community.

The awards recognise individuals and teams whose work advances EO research, application, engagement, and community building. Nominations are open until 1 June 2026.

UKEO 2026 Community Awards

The UKEO Community Awards recognise outstanding contributions across research, impact, education, and collaboration within the EO community. These awards will be presented at the Conference Gala Dinner on Wednesday 16 September 2026.

Award Categories

  • UKEO 2026 Research Award
    Recognising excellence in Earth Observation research and scientific contribution.

  • UKEO 2026 Impact Award
    Celebrating EO work that has delivered demonstrable impact for policy, practice, or society.

  • UKEO 2026 Business Collaboration Award
    Recognising successful collaboration between academia, industry, or other partners that delivers innovation and value.

  • UKEO 2026 Public Engagement Award
    Celebrating outstanding engagement activities that increase awareness, understanding, or use of Earth Observation.

  • UKEO 2026 Teaching and/or Mentoring Award
    Recognising excellence in teaching, supervision, mentoring, or capacity building within the EO community.

  • UKEO 2026 Postgraduate Award
    Celebrating exceptional achievement by a postgraduate researcher in Earth Observation.

RSPSoc Awards

In addition to the UKEO Community Awards, a number of RSPSoc Awards will also be presented during the Gala Dinner:

  • RSPSoc Bill Barlow Award
  • RSPSoc Sir Paul Curran Award
  • RSPSoc Postgraduate Thesis Awards (two awards)
  • RSPSoc Journal Awards (three awards)

The Bill Barlow Award and the Sir Paul Curran Award are currently open for eligible RSPSoc members.
